ONTARIO DEVELOPMENT PROGRAM 

The OAWA Announces the Ontario Amateur Wrestling Association U-20 Development Program

The Ontario Amateur Wrestlling Association is pleased to announce the launch of the U-20 Development program.  This program is patterned after the very succussful 2009 Canada Games Program for Ontario. 

Our hope is that the U-20 Development Program will pick up where the Canada Games Team Development Program left off.  The U-20 program will provide training and competition opportunities for our top up and coming Cadets and Juveniles, as well as Ontario's top Junior athletes.

While the program is still being developed, initial information on the program is available as follows:

EVENT POLICY INFO 

Please note that the Ontario Amateur Wrestling Association is the Provincial Sport Organization for Freestyle, Greco-Roman Wrestling, and FILA Grappling as recognized by the:

Canadian Amateur Wrestling Association
and the
Ontario Ministry of Health Promotion

The OAWA is responsible for sanctioning all amateur wrestling and grappling events in Ontario, not including school programs.

DEVELOPMENT CENTRE 

Toronto Wrestling Development Centre

The Centre is a training site for all current OAWA members in the Greater Toronto area and all wrestlers in Toronto wanting to add to their current training.  It is sponsored by the Ontario Amateur Wrestling Association. All participants at the Centre must be registered members of the OAWA.  There is no requirement to be affiliated with any particular club.
